Abstract

The theory of linear and nonlinear magnetoelectric effect in layered magnetostrictive-piezoelectric multiferroics is presented based on the joint solution of the equations of motion and constitutive relations for the magnetostrictive and piezoelectric subsystems, considering the boundary conditions on the interface. It is shown that, in weak bias magnetic fields, the value of nonlinear effect is comparable with linear, and along with the main resonance, there is an additional resonance. Value of the resonance amplitude is not dependent on bias magnetic field and is excited at the frequency of magnetic field twice less the main resonance frequency. Trilayer nickel–polymer–PZT–polymer nickel disc-shaped structure is designed for the experiment. Frequency and field dependence of magnetoelectric effect is presented for this structure.
